Frequently Asked Questions about Greater New Port Richey North

What type of rentals are currently available in Greater New Port Richey North?

There are currently 94 Apartments for Rent in Greater New Port Richey North, FL with pricing that ranges from $895 to $2,995. There are also 96 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Greater New Port Richey North ranging from $797 to $5,900.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Greater New Port Richey North?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Greater New Port Richey North ranges from $797 to $5,900 with an average monthly rent of $2,263.
